Who We Are
NCAD, changing the world through bold and curious thinking, making and doing. The National College of Art & Design, Dublin is Ireland’s leading provider of art and design education. Our campus on Thomas Street in Dublin’s historic city centre is home to a community of 1,500 undergraduate, graduate and part-time students engaged in a wide range of study and research across the disciplines of Design, Education, Fine Art and Visual Culture.

Purpose of the Role – School Liaison Officer
NCAD is looking to expand its undergraduate student recruitment activity and develop stronger links with schools and Colleges of Further Education. The purpose of the School Liaison role is to work with a targeted list of Post Primary schools and Further Education Institutes (PLC) to increase awareness of the NCAD Undergraduate offering, ensuring applications from a larger number of students and a more diverse range of students. The reach of this role will be largely in the Leinster area.
Building good relationships with Post Primary schools, most especially the Guidance Counsellors and specific subject teachers is key to this role.
The School Liaison Officer will work as part of Student Recruitment Team and will be expected to travel within Ireland.
